Mueen-Uddin v Secretary of State for the Home Department

Subject Matter

DEFAMATION — Pleadings — Striking out

[2021] EWHC 3026 (QB), QBD

[2022] EWCA Civ 1073; [2022] EMLR 23, CA

PRACTICE — Pleadings — Striking out — Abuse of process — Defamation claim in respect of Home Office report that claimant convicted by foreign tribunal in absentia of crimes against humanity — Whether claim abuse of process — Whether abusive as collateral attack on previous decision — Whether abusive as claim in respect of trivial damage to claimant’s reputation — Human Rights Act 1998 (c 42), s 6, Sch 1, Pt I, art 10

[2024] UKSC 21; [2024] 3 WLR 244; [2024] 3 All ER 985; [2024] WLR(D) 283, SC(E)
